Enyimba end 3-match winless run with scrapy win at Wikki Tourists

Enyimba International of Aba returned to winning ways as they grind out a 2-1 win over Wikki Tourists on Wednesday.

The People’s Elephants headed to the Abubakar Tafawa Balewa Stadium hoping to bounce back from elimination from CAF Confederation Cup, while Wikki Tourists were looking for their first win of the second stanza.

Reuben Bala gave Enyimba the lead inside the first quarter of an hour as he turned in Tosin Omoyele’s pass from close range.

The Elephants of Bauchi responded immediately but had goalkeeper John Noble was at the right place to keep an effort from Chinedu Udeagha.

Wikki finally had their equalizer a minute to end the first half, when Stephen Gopey tuck in the ball after Enyimba failed to clear their line.

Enyimba restored their lead in the 57th minutes courtesy of Omoyele who buried past Ospino Egbe from a well-crafted pass by Anayo Iwuala thereby ending his run of nine games without a goal for Enyimba.

The hosts searched for an equalizer, but Enyimba held on for the maximum points and ended a run of three matches without a win.
